Output 29c55f1e151798731e62d06bdd92b0c5e90c952a36b5d976b26fa432d125a3bd:0

value
19696842299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dc088062967825b94ee4652ceb98a7159536f3e OP_EQUAL
address
3BhLDmMdyAXL8RSd7WvQgdGVWh1Fqfg9FX
transaction
29c55f1e151798731e62d06bdd92b0c5e90c952a36b5d976b26fa432d125a3bd
confirmations
342540
spent
true